Are photovoltaic modules fire resistant?

The application of photovoltaic modules on building rooftops is globally prevalent. To ensure product safety and usability, various authoritative third-party organizations within the industry have, through extensive evolution, established the ANSI/UL 790 fire resistance test under the IEC 61730-2 standard.

How to assess the fire resistance of BIPV modules?

In other words, the assessment of the fire resisting of BIPV modules should not only consider the fire resistance level of the material and the reaction to fire of modules, but also estimate the hazard of a system which is operating. However, limited cases conducted at present take this effect into account.

What are the fire regulations for BIPV modules?

In the countries investeigated, each country has fire regulations to guide the fire performance of building elements to which BIPV modules can be applied, including External walls, roofs/skylights, windows and other openings, and ancillary element/attachment. However, the requirements in each country are different.

Standard requirements for photovoltaic panel row spacing

Standard requirements for photovoltaic panel row spacing

Estimate the ideal spacing between rows of solar panels to minimize shading and maximize efficiency based on latitude, tilt, and panel height. Formula: Spacing = Height / tan (Solar Altitude). Winter Solstice Sun Angle – Since the sun is at its lowest elevation, panels cast their longest shadows. Panel Orientation: To maximize solar radiation, the orientation of the panels is. . In our original article "Determining Module Inter-Row Spacing," we examined how optimal inter-row spacing in photovoltaic (PV) systems is critical for maximizing energy production, ensuring compliance with building codes, and optimizing economic returns. Correct spacing improves energy use and makes panels last. . If your system consists of two or more rows of PV panels, you must make sure that each row of panels does not shade the row behind it.
